Price and efficiency are often the first things buyers look at. Here it becomes clear which model has the long-term edge – whether at the pump, the plug, or in purchase price.
Genesis G70 is very slightly cheaper – starting at 38,600 £ , while the Vauxhall Movano costs 41,000 £ . That’s a price difference of around 2,399 £.
Fuel consumption also shows a difference: the Genesis G70 uses 6.5 L/100km and is moderately more efficient than the Vauxhall Movano with 7.5 L/100km. The difference is about 1 L/100km.
Power, torque and acceleration are the classic benchmarks for car enthusiasts – and here, some clear differences start to show.
When it comes to engine power, the Vauxhall Movano offers somewhat more power – delivering 279 HP compared to 245 HP. That’s roughly 34 HP more horsepower.
There’s also a difference in torque: the Vauxhall Movano delivers barely more torque with 450 Nm compared to 440 Nm. That’s about 10 Nm more.
Whether family car or daily driver – which one offers more room, flexibility and comfort?
Seats: Vauxhall Movano offers more seats – 7 vs 5.
In terms of curb weight, Genesis G70 is markedly lighter – 1,727 kg compared to 2,150 kg. The difference is around 423 kg.
When it comes to payload, the Vauxhall Movano carries substantially more – 2,020 kg compared to 452 kg. That’s a difference of about 1,568 kg.
